VMware vSphere 集成包

重要

此版本的 Orchestrator 已终止支持。 建议 升级到 Orchestrator 2022

适用于 VMware vSphere 的集成包是 System Center - Orchestrator 的加载项。 它可帮助你在 VMware vSphere 中自动执行操作,实现虚拟化计算基础结构的完全管理。

Orchestrator 中了解有关隐私的详细信息。

下载包

注册和部署包

下载集成包文件之后,必须向 Orchestrator 管理服务器注册此集成包,然后将其部署到 Runbook 服务器和 Runbook Designer。 有关安装集成包的过程,请参阅 如何添加集成包

部署集成包

了解如何 部署 VMWare VSphere 集成包

已知问题

使用此 VMware vSphere 集成包时可能会发现以下问题。

  • “设置 VM 网络”活动支持最多具有四个网络适配器的 VM。 如果在具有四个以上适配器的 VM 上使用此活动,则会看到 “索引超出范围 ”错误。

  • 即使 vSphere 服务器支持具有 4 个以上 CPU 的 VM,重新配置 VM 活动也提供了从 1 到 4 的 CPU 数量选项列表。 若要解决此限制,可以在 字段中手动输入有效号码。

  • 在“添加网络适配器”活动中,可以手动输入适配器的任何“网络”标签。 此网络将应用于 vSphere 中的适配器,即使它不可用或不存在。

  • “创建 VM”活动不提供浏览每个 NIC 属性的有效网络的选项。

  • 在“重新配置 VM”活动中,“开机后脚本”、“恢复后脚本”、“来宾待机脚本之前”和“来宾待机脚本之前”脚本的返回值与提供的输入值不匹配。

  • “添加 VM 磁盘”活动不提供浏览可用数据存储的选项。

  • 可以为“将 VM CD/DVD 设置为 ISO 映像”活动提供指向不存在的文件的相对文件路径。 该活动成功完成而未生成错误消息。

  • 克隆 Windows VM 和克隆 Linux VM 活动不会从资源池路径浏览器筛选不可用 的资源池

  • 克隆 Windows VM 和克隆 Linux VM 活动不会根据其来宾操作系统筛选源 VM。

  • 如果无意中导入了 Opalis 全局配置,则可能会看到以下错误:

    • 当添加或编辑配置时:

      无法加载包含服务类的程序集

    • 在编辑任何 vSphere 活动的属性时:

      无法加载包含服务类的程序集

      运行时错误! … 此应用程序以异常方式请求运行时对其进行终止。 Please contact the application's support team for more information.

  • 如果尝试使用“启动 VM 活动”启动已经开机的 VM,则提供大于 2,147,483 的超时值会导致集成包报告成功,即使 vSphere 服务器指明 VM 无法启动也不例外。

  • 从 Opalis Integration Server 6.3 导出包含 vSphere 活动的工作流,并将其导入 Orchestrator 会损坏存储在 Orchestrator 中的 vSphere 配置。 若要解决此问题,请在导入过程中省略全局配置,然后在 Orchestrator 中手动创建匹配的配置。 解决 方案: 导出和导入 Opalis 工作流时,请使用以下步骤。

    警告

    强烈建议在导入 Runbook 之前执行 Orchestrator 数据库的完整备份。 如果从另一个系统中导入全局配置,则可能会覆盖本地更改,或者使 Orchestrator 数据库处于不稳定状态。 在执行 Runbook 导入后,如果 Runbook Designer 或 Runbook Server 暴露出问题,请从备份中还原 Orchestrator 数据库。

    第 1 阶段:导出 Opalis 工作流并将其导入 Orchestrator。

    1. 使用传统方法从 Opalis 集成服务器客户端导出工作流。 无需更改此过程。
    2. 在 Orchestrator Runbook Designer 中,使用文件夹上下文菜单中的“导入”选项或主菜单中的“操作”项将 Runbook 导入适当的位置 。
    3. 在“导入”对话框中,选择 .ois_export 文件的文件位置。
    4. 根据需要在“导入以下全局设置”下为 Runbook 配置选项。
    5. 确保未选中 “导入全局配置 ”复选框。 这会阻止将 Opalis 全局配置导入到 Orchestrator 中。
    6. 选择“完成”。

    第 2 阶段:导入工作流后,创建新的 vSphere 配置:

    1. 记录源 Opalis 6.3 系统中已导出工作流所使用的 vSphere 配置设置的详细信息。 可以在 Opalis Integration Server 客户端main菜单中的“选项 -> VMWare vSphere”项中找到这些选项。 注意每个 vSphere 配置的“名称”、“服务器”、“用户”、“密码”以及“SSL”属性值 。 配置的“名称”要区分大小写。

    2. 在 Orchestrator Runbook Designer 中,为导入的 Runbook 所使用的每个配置创建一个新的 vSphere 配置。

      1. 选择 “选项”,然后选择“VMWare vSphere ”以打开“ 先决条件配置” 窗口。
      2. 单击“添加”以添加新配置。
      3. 输入 Opalis 6.3 系统中显示的配置名称。 注意“名称”字段要区分大小写。
      4. 选择“vSphere 设置”的配置“类型” 。
      5. 输入在 Opalis 6.3 系统中记录的“服务器”、“用户”、“密码”以及“SSL”属性值 。 在此阶段,“端口”和“Webservice 超时”设置可以留空 。
      6. 选择“ 确定 ”保存更改并创建新配置。
    3. 对导入的 Runbook 所使用的所有配置都重复步骤 2。

    4. 创建导入的 Runbook 使用的所有配置后,请在“先决条件配置”窗口中选择“完成”。

    5. 测试导入的 Runbook 是否成功运行。

  • “获取资源池运行时信息”活动对空资源池失败(其下没有任何 VM)。 错误摘要为 StartIndex 不能小于零。参数名称:startIndex。

  • 在 Runbook Tester 中选择 vSphere 活动时,可能会出现以下错误:“错误详细信息: 密码异常: IntegrationPackException 目标站点: ServiceBase.Design”可以安全地忽略此消息;但是,各种属性的选项列表不会在 Runbook Tester 中自动填充。 如果需要,可以手动编辑这些属性的值。